Abstract
This application discloses a kind of LED daylight lamp and body thereof, its middle tube body comprises: assemble by transparent PC plastic cement cover body and fluoresent coating PC plastic cement cover body the diffuser formed, and the heat-radiating aluminum be arranged in diffuser, heat-radiating aluminum is arranged in the accommodating cavity that fluoresent coating PC plastic cement cover body is formed, and LED lamp panel is assembled mutually with heat-radiating aluminum.Like this, light that LED lamp panel a sends part is directly by the bright dipping of transparent PC plastic cement cover body, and another part can fluorescent material on fluorescence excitation coating PC plastic cement cover body, produces fluorescence bright dipping, thus realize the effective bright dipping of LED daylight lamp full angle, ensure that good light-out effect.

Background technology
Light emitting diode (Light Emitting Diode, LED) be a kind of semiconductor devices converting electrical energy into luminous energy, it, due to the advantage such as high luminous efficacy, long service life, energy-saving and environmental protection, volume be little, safe, is widely used in the fields such as display, illumination.
At present, LED is applied in fluorescent lamp, achieves household LED illumination.Existing LED daylight lamp is mainly at all-transparent Merlon (Polycarbonate, PC) heat-radiating aluminum is configured in plastic cement diffuser, and the LED lamp panel of dispelling the heat is carried out by heat-radiating aluminum, but, light tight due to heat-radiating aluminum itself, cause a part of light can be blocked by heat-radiating aluminum, thus cause a part to form dark space, light-out effect is not good.

Embodiment one:
Please refer to Fig. 1, present embodiments provide a kind of LED daylight lamp, comprise: body and be provided with the LED lamp panel of some LED luminescence chips, wherein, body comprises: assemble by transparent PC plastic cement cover body 1 and fluoresent coating PC plastic cement cover body 2 diffuser formed, and the heat-radiating aluminum 3 be arranged in diffuser, heat-radiating aluminum 3 is arranged in the accommodating cavity 21 that fluoresent coating PC plastic cement cover body 2 is formed, and LED lamp panel is assembled mutually with heat-radiating aluminum.
Particularly, fluoresent coating PC plastic cement cover body 2 can be on transparent PC plastic cement cover body inner surface or outer surface, apply fluorescent material or formed containing the fluorescent glue of fluorescent material, also can be in PC plastic material, add that fluorescent material is moulding again to be formed.And transparent PC plastic cement cover body 1 and fluoresent coating PC plastic cement cover body 2 assemble by buckle structure fastening, also can be assembled by the screwhole spiro bonding on screw and cover body.
Like this, light that LED lamp panel a sends part is directly by the bright dipping of transparent PC plastic cement cover body, and another part can fluorescent material on fluorescence excitation coating PC plastic cement cover body, produces fluorescence bright dipping, thus realize the effective bright dipping of LED daylight lamp full angle, ensure that good light-out effect.
Embodiment two:
Please refer to Fig. 2, the present embodiment is distinguished with above-described embodiment and is mainly: transparent PC plastic cement cover body 1 and fluoresent coating PC plastic cement cover body 2 is semi-circular tube structure and internal-and external diameter is identical.Like this, compare embodiment one, the area that fluorescent material is stimulated more (fluoresent coating region adds region as shown in Fig. 2 label A), make fluorescence bright dipping region larger, further avoid the formation of dark space, light-out effect is better.
